Basement Sump Pump Service in Warwick, RI
Basement sump pump services involve installing, maintaining, and repairing sump pumps that help prevent flooding and water damage in residential basements. These systems are designed to remove excess water that accumulates due to heavy rainfall, groundwater seepage, or plumbing issues, helping to keep basements dry and protected. Projects typically include installing new sump pumps, replacing outdated units, and ensuring proper operation through routine inspections and repairs. Property owners often want to understand the type of sump pump best suited for their home, how to determine if their current system is functioning correctly, and what signs indicate it may need service or replacement.
Before requesting sump pump services, homeowners should consider factors such as the age of their current system, the history of basement flooding, and the local climate’s impact on groundwater levels. It’s also useful to understand the size and capacity of the sump pump needed for the property’s specific water removal requirements. Proper maintenance, including regular testing and cleaning, can help prolong the lifespan of the system and ensure reliable operation during heavy rain or storms. Property owners seeking assistance typically want clear information on system options, installation procedures, and ongoing upkeep to protect their homes effectively.

Common Basement Sump Pump Service Jobs
Sump pump installation - ensures proper setup to protect the basement from flooding.
Sump pump replacement - upgrades old or malfunctioning units for reliable operation.
Sump pump repair - addresses issues like noise, cycling, or failure to keep the system running smoothly.
Sump pump maintenance - includes inspections and testing to prevent unexpected breakdowns.
Basement waterproofing - integrates sump pump services to keep basements dry during heavy rain.
Back-up sump pump systems - provides additional protection during power outages or pump failures.
Basement Sump Pump Service Questions
What is a sump pump and how does it work? A sump pump is a device installed in the basement to remove excess water that accumulates due to groundwater or heavy rain, helping to keep the area dry.
How often should a sump pump be inspected or maintained? Regular inspections are recommended annually to ensure proper operation and to identify any potential issues before flooding occurs.
What are common signs that a sump pump needs service? Signs include strange noises, frequent cycling, or failure to turn on during heavy rain, indicating the need for inspection or repair.
